Why Study History?
The study of history provides access to a virtual laboratory of human experience. Historian
H. W. Brands says of history that “History is a story… in fact, it is the best
story I can think of.” With the study of history comes the acquisition of the admiration of perspective and experience. It is through this admiration that progress can truly be cultivated. We cannot think if we do not know. To understand the thinking that provided the foundation for the society we exist in today is to truly begin to cultivate the thinking necessary of effecting great social progress for the future.
"History should be studied because it is essential to individuals and to society, and because it harbors beauty." - Peter N. Stearns
